Damdamakismat

Damdamakismat is a village located in Bishnupur I subdivision of South Twenty Four Parganas district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 16.3km away from sub-district headquarter Bishnupur (tehsildar office) and 31.2km away from district headquarter Alipore. As per 2009 stats, Raskhali is the gram panchayat of Damdamakismat village.

About Damdamakismat

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Damdamakismat is 333473. The village spans a total geographical area of 185.03 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 743503. Baruipur is nearest town to Damdamakismat village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Damdamakismat

Below is a concise population overview of Damdamakismat as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 3,128 1,600 1,528
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 376 185 191
Scheduled Castes (SC) 2,584 1,309 1,275
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 2,174 1,221 953
Illiterate Population 954 379 575

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Damdamakismat village:

  • The total population of Damdamakismat village is around 3,128, including approximately 1,600 males and 1,528 females, with a sex ratio of 955 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 376 children aged 0–6 years in Damdamakismat village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Damdamakismat village has 2,584 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Damdamakismat village is about 69.50%, with male literacy at 76.31% and female literacy at 62.37%.
  • There are around 685 households in Damdamakismat village.

Connectivity of Damdamakismat

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Damdamakismat. As per the 2011 stats, Damdamakismat had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
